Spezifikationen

ALLGEMEIN
A 1.00 Manufacturer Name EPSON
A 1.02 Description Quartz Crystal Resonator
A 1.03 Series FC2012AN
A 1.04 Dimension & Type kHz | SMD2012 (2.0 x 1.2 mm)
A 1.05 VPE TR5000
A 1.06 Date Created 2026-01
A 1.07 Last Update 2026-01
QUARZ
Q 3.07 Storage Temp. Range -55°C ~ +125°C
Q 3.09 Shunt Capacitance C0 (pf max.) 1.6
Q 3.10 Motional Capacitance C1 (fF max.) 8.4
Q 3.12 Drive Level (Max.) 0.5 µW
Q 3.01 Nominal frequency (Fo) 32.768 kHz
Q 3.02 Oscillation Mode Tuning Fork XY
Q 3.03 Load Capacitance (CL) 7.0 pF
Q 3.04 Freq. Tol. max. (at +25℃) ±20 ppm max.
Q 3.05 Freq. Stability Vs Temp. max.: -0.04 x 10^-6 / °C^2 Max
Q 3.06 Operating Temp. Range -40°C ~ +105°C
Q 3.08 Equivalent Res. (ESR) 35 Ω max.
Q 3.15 Aging ±3 ppm max first year
